Mid 19th Century English Axminster Carpet ( 3' x 6'10" x 90 x 208 )

About the Item

Mid 19th Century English Axminster Carpet ( 3' x 6'10" x 90 x 208 ) Although Axminster was justly famed for its large carpets, it also provided smaller pieces, for example this example in red with an allover leafy spread pattern within en suite borders/ Victorian taste is just beginning to creep in and the stark Neo-classical Regency clarity is starting to recede.
